H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
HgiShaderSection Member List

This is the complete list of members for HgiShaderSection, including all inherited members.

_GetDefaultValue() const HgiShaderSectionprotected
GetArraySize() const HgiShaderSectioninline
GetAttributes() const HgiShaderSection
HasBlockInstanceIdentifier() const HgiShaderSectioninline
HgiShaderSection(const std::string &identifier, const HgiShaderSectionAttributeVector &attributes={}, const std::string &defaultValue=std::string(), const std::string &arraySize=std::string(), const std::string &blockInstanceIdentifier=std::string())HgiShaderSectionexplicitprotected
WriteArraySize(std::ostream &ss) const HgiShaderSectionvirtual
WriteBlockInstanceIdentifier(std::ostream &ss) const HgiShaderSectionvirtual
WriteDeclaration(std::ostream &ss) const HgiShaderSectionvirtual
WriteIdentifier(std::ostream &ss) const HgiShaderSectionvirtual
WriteParameter(std::ostream &ss) const HgiShaderSectionvirtual
WriteType(std::ostream &ss) const HgiShaderSectionvirtual
~HgiShaderSection()HgiShaderSectionvirtual